About this card
Buffalo Wild Wings runs roughly 1,200 sports bars across the United States, plus the smaller takeout-first B-Dubs GO format. The proposition has not moved since Columbus, Ohio in 1982: traditional and boneless wings tossed in more than twenty sauces and dry rubs — Sweet BBQ, Honey BBQ, Asian Zing, Parmesan Garlic, Caribbean Jerk, Mango Habanero, Desert Heat and the Blazin' that fronts the challenge — with burgers, tacos and Ultimate Nachos around them, a long beer list, and walls of screens carrying whatever is on.
The card is store credit against that bill. Buffalo Wild Wings states that it redeems "at any participating Buffalo Wild Wings sports bar and select locations online", and that gift cards never expire or lose value — there is no dormancy fee and no clock. It stacks with a tab rather than replacing it: hand it over with the bill, the balance comes off, and you settle any remainder however you like.

Two constraints decide whether this card is useful to a given person. First, an order placed inside DoorDash or Uber Eats cannot be paid with it — those apps bill you themselves, so the wings have to be ordered through the Buffalo Wild Wings app or website (delivery included) for the balance to apply. Second, "participating" is doing real work: licensed B-Dubs outlets inside stadiums, airports and casinos frequently do not take the card. Inspire Brands owns Arby's, Dunkin' and Sonic as well, but each runs its own programme — this balance is Buffalo Wild Wings and nothing else.
